Species "Actinomyces acrimycini"

Name: "Actinomyces acrimycini" Preobrazhenskaya et al. 1957

Category: Species

Proposed as: sp. nov.

Etymology: a.cri.my.ci.ni. L. adj. acer -cris -cre, sharp, keen, pungent; N.L. neut. n. mycinum, mycin (antibiotics produced by Streptomyces strains); N.L. gen. neut. n. acrimycini, of the sharp antibiotic

Gender: masculine

Original publication: Gauze GF, Preobrazhenskaya TP, Kudrina ES, Blinov NO, Ryabova ID, Sveshnikova MA. Problems of classification of actinomycetes-antagonists. Government Publishing House of Medical Literature (Medgiz), Moscow (USSR), 1957.

Nomenclatural status: not validly published, basonym of name in Approved Lists

Taxonomic status: synonym (and no standing)

Correct name: Streptomyces griseus (Krainsky 1914) Waksman and Henrici 1948 (Approved Lists 1980)
